TSG iView is a High Quality, Highly Capable fully interoperable system providing ease of use at reduced costs


High Quality enhancing accuracy and reducing chance of errors

  • It reconciles actually performed procedures at the modality or workstation with those originally scheduled and maintains the records in the patient EMR

  • It regularizes procedures that have been performed but could not be scheduled earlier, by coordinating with Admission/Discharge/Transfer and Order Placer actors

  • All objects pass through a process of validation and authentication before transferring to the archive


High Capability and High Utility

  • It supports both HL7 and DICOM protocols for exchange of messages

  • It is capable of receiving non-DICOM images and converts these images into DICOM format

  • It allows both broad and patient based queries imaging modalities and workstations to query the work lists

  • It has capability to have unrestricted number of DICOM and HL7 associations with remote applications simultaneously and is limited only by the available resources

  • It has capability of creating custom functions to meet specific requirements

  • It has DICOM Level 2 capability and displays all DICOM tags including optional and private tags

  • It supports many DICOM classes in multiple transfer syntaxes for storage

  • It supports both Patient-Root and Study-Root query models for authorized image display actors to retrieve images from its archive

  • It has capability of importing objects through media

  • It has capability of displaying multiple images from a series and images from multiple series in a study. These series could belong to even different SOP classes

  • Is capable of providing Application specific displays features
